Cantus Cove Estate
There’s no setting on the North Coast quite like the one that awaits at Cantus Cove Estate, an oceanfront sanctuary reflecting the awe-inspiring majesty of nature. Just being on the grounds is a world-class experience, between the elegant design, the incredible closeness to nature, and the uninterrupted views of the ocean horizon. It’s a cliffside retreat that stays with you for years to come, from the spectacular sunsets to the sounds of the waves crashing onto the rocks.
This blufftop home is a true escape, set on 8 private acres of oceanfront property. Passing through the entrance gate, you’ll leave the world behind for the soft sounds of ocean waves and the occasional sea lion in Caspar Cove. Don’t be surprised if you also spot whales while gazing at the water! It’s a lovely area to walk, whether you go south to Caspar Headlands or north to the beach at Jug Handle State Natural Reserve. So much is within an easy drive as well, including picturesque Mendocino (five miles), the conveniences of Fort Bragg (six miles), and beautiful Russian Gulch State Park (five miles).
The house is a showcase of its natural setting, from the Adirondack chairs overlooking the bluff to the park-like front yard frequented by deer. Enjoy porches both in front and out back, giving you ample space to relax with your morning coffee and breathe in the cool, salty ocean air.
The three floors span 5,000 square feet, making the house ideal for families, small-group retreats, and everything in between. Enjoy views of the ocean from almost every room and the fresh, modern style of an extensive renovation (completed in 2023) which brought in all new appliances. Highlights include an immaculate kitchen (with double ovens, a beverage fridge, and other choice appliances) and a light-filled living and dining room.
Even the everyday activities feel special, thanks to the oceanfront home office (with a smart TV) and the window-lined bonus room where you can sketch or lift weights as you watch the waves roll into Cantus Cove. In the evenings, watch movies and play Ping-Pong and foosball in the game room before retiring to five inviting bedrooms.
The expansive primary suite is on the main floor, offering its own smart TV, an en suite bathroom, and direct access to the outdoors. Four more bedrooms - all with balcony access - are upstairs, including another primary suite with an en suite spa-like bathroom and a smart TV, the office (which has a gel-topped American Leather sofabed and doubles as a bedroom), and two more oceanfront guest rooms. The sixth sleeping space awaits downstairs in the basement, which also has its own windows and ocean views. The home features a central heating system for your comfort.

About the area
Mendocino, California, is a picturesque coastal town that serves as a serene escape from the fast-paced city life. It is renowned for its striking natural beauty, characterized by dramatic cliffs overlooking the Pacific Ocean, dense forests, and pristine beaches. The Mendocino Headlands State Park offers an excellent opportunity to explore these landscapes with hiking trails that boast breathtaking ocean views.
The town itself boasts a variety of architectural styles including Victorian-era buildings, New England saltbox-style homes, water towers and other charming structures. Many of these buildings now accommodate art galleries, boutiques, and restaurants. The Mendocino Art Center serves as a focal point for the local arts community with its classes and exhibitions.
For those interested in history, the Kelley House Museum offers insights into Mendocino's past as a shipping hub and center of the timber industry. Wine enthusiasts will find pleasure in the numerous vineyards in the surrounding area offering tastings and tours.
Mendocino also acts as an ideal base for exploring other natural attractions in the region. The nearby Russian Gulch State Park provides additional hiking trails through redwood forests along with a stunning waterfall. A short drive away lies Fort Bragg, home to Glass Beach known for its sea glass-covered shoreline.
Moreover, Mendocino is recognized for its impressive food scene featuring top-notch farm-to-table restaurants and cafes. In essence, this town offers visitors an opportunity to relax amidst stunning natural beauty while indulging in local art, culture and cuisine. Its laid-back charm makes it an ideal destination for those seeking both relaxation and outdoor adventure.
